Machine change history tracking process for ERP applications
First Claim
1. A method for recording, managing and tracking life cycle changes to objects in a computer system, the objects comprising hardware components of the computer system, said method comprising:
- creating a master record for a computer system;
creating a transactional record for the master record, the transactional record being created for an object in the computer system, the master record including a current status of the object and a current status for all objects associated to the object, said creating of the transactional record including setting a status of the object to one of;
ordered,shipped to the recipient,received by the recipient,installed on the computer system,removed from the computer system,deactivated, andlost on the computer system;
storing the master record and the transactional record in an electronic database;
updating the transactional record in the electronic database, said updating of the transactional record including changing the status of the object to one of;
ordered,shipped to the recipient,received by the recipient,installed on the computer system,removed from the computer system,deactivated, andlost on the computer system;
updating the master record when the transactional record is updated, the master record being updated in the electronic database with a processor, wherein said updating of the master record comprises;
deactivating the transactional record when an upgrade is installed on the object; and
activating a second transactional record for the object, the second transactional record indicating the installation of the upgrade;
linking the master record to all transactional records of objects associated to the object with the processor; and
updating the master record with the processor when a transactional record of the objects associated to the object is one of updated and added.

Abstract
An embodiment of the invention provides a method for recording, managing and tracking changes to objects in a computer system. A master record is created for the computer system; and, a transactional record is created for an object in the computer system. The master record includes the current status of the object and the current status for all objects associated to the object. The transactional record is updated in the electronic database; and, the master record is updated when the transactional record is updated. The master record is linked to all of the transactional records of the objects associated to the object with the processor. The master record is updated with the processor when a transactional record of the objects associated to the object is updated or added.
